Ive just bought an N reg Sharan and it all works perfectly apart from the fact the passanger window and the two middle windows wont clos when they have been opened.
If you open the window from either the centeral console or the door switches they open fine. The problem is they wont clos up again from any of these switches. The window will fully close but will then will come about hlf way down again and this happens all of the time so its not an ocassional problem. The driver door window is fine and will close from the switch once opened but this is the only one of the four that will.
Ive tried changing the ECU from beneath the passanger seat but this has had no affect.
The windows will however close if you lock the car so I dont think it is to do with the centeral locking side.
I think there must be a sensor that is telling these windows something is traped and that is why they are opening again but Im not sure why it is not affecting the driver door window. Perhaps there is a relay that is faulty or a sensor.

are the windows stiff in the runners? if they are too stiff the mechinism will cut out. try squeesing some washing up liquid inside the rubber channel and see if that helps. if so the do the same with wd40, but dont over do the wd as you will have to put up with the smell afterwards
